    The lists that follow became necessary when, after finishing
Book Two
, I began to lose track of or misplace characters and even ships. The population of
Sparrowhawk
’s universe swelled when the series’ setting first moved from England to the York River in Virginia in
Book Three,
and then in subsequent
Books
when I filled the benches of the House of Commons and the House of Burgesses in Williamsburg with friends and enemies of liberty. Most of the names in the first list are of characters who actually appear in the series; a handful are of characters who appear “off stage,” such as Amos Swart in
Book Three
and Captain Musto of the ill-fated
Charon
near the end of
Book Two
.
    So, like Jack Frake, I heeded Parson Parmley’s advice to think earnestly on the names I chose for my characters, places, and ships. It is the only advice from a cleric I have ever taken seriously.
